Pittsburg High School is a public school for students in grades 9-12 in Pittsburg, TX, in the Pittsburg neighborhood, and is served by the Pittsburg Independent School District in Texas. Annual tuition is $0. The school has a total enrollment of 674 and maintains a student-teacher ratio of 10:1. Academic records show that 57% of students achieve proficiency in math, and 45% are proficient in reading. Pittsburg High School has received feedback and ratings, with a Niche grade of B and a GreatSchools Rating of 5 out of 10. The average GPA is 3.41, the graduation rate is 95%, and average standardized test scores include an SAT score of 1050 and an ACT score of 21. The average home value in this area is $250,023.
